Being Dead Ain't Easy
Chapter Thirty-Two: We Never Get A Break
**************************************************************************
Tristan had to go home 'cause his mom and dad were getting worried about him. A few more hours go by before the hospital staff starts letting people visit Seto Kaiba. Only family's allowed to see him right now, but I walk right in after Mokuba leaves. It's not like the hospital people can see me or anything. I'm just a ghost again. Maybe a ghost like Yami, but still a ghost.
He looks... small.
I mean, I know he's the same size as always... well, okay, he's a little smaller. The boots and flapping trench coats make him look twice as big. Or maybe it's all in his attitude. Either way, passed out like that, he just looks like some guy lyin' on a hospital bed right now.
He doesn't look like Seto Kaiba at all.
It's hard to believe he's gonna be okay. He's breathin' on his own, yeah, but he's way too pale. Poor guy. He got sliced up by some magic circle, chased by a giant bug, sucked into a card, beat up by Tristan, shot at, and gassed, all on the same day. Oh, and he hasn't been sleeping or eating right, either. All this, and he still comes out on top. If he got a personality transplant, Seto Kaiba would be somebody I'd kinda like. Maybe I kinda like him already.
Just a little bit.
I make myself comfy on the edge of his bed. "How are ya, Kaiba?" I take a look at him. Dumb question. "Eh, forget I asked. I can see how you're doin'."
He doesn't wake up to call me a stupid dog.
It's hard talking to a sleeping guy. He's not giving me any clues on what to say next. "Mokuba's okay. Bakura didn't do anything to him, but I guess you already knew that, huh? Your little bro was talkin' to ya before. Everybody else is okay too. All in all, the ritual went pretty good."
Ya know, this sorta reminds me of the time Seto pretended he couldn't hear me. Only this time, he really can't hear me. I'm not hearin' any thoughts from him, but he's asleep, so it doesn't mean anything, right?
I wish he'd say something. "When ya get outta the hospital, do ya wanna go out with me and my buddies for burgers or something? Ya don't look like a 'burger' kinda guy, but it's always good to try something new."
The machines beep at me, letting me know that Seto's still alive.
I look down at him. It's like his body's still running, but there's nobody behind the wheel. He's just lying there. No spark. Even sleeping people have that something.
I have an awful, awful thought.
'Seto?' I think at him, hard. 'SETO, ARE YOU IN THERE?'
No answer. Worse than no answer. I don't even get a sense of him being there at all.
Okay, don't panic. I'm pretty new at this 'soul bound to Seto Kaiba' stuff, so maybe this is normal. Maybe he's fine and I'm making a big deal outta nothing. The doctors said he's gonna be fine, so he's gonna be fine.
But the fanciest machines in the world wouldn't be able to tell if Seto was missing his soul.
I'll get Yuugi. Yami. "I'll be back in a sec, Kaiba. I hafta ask Yuugi something," I tell him. If Seto's fine, I don't wanna worry him. I get up and walk to the door.
Once I'm through, I run through the halls like there's rabid dogs after me, looking left and right for Yuugi. "YUUGI, WHERE ARE YA!?"
I slam through him as he rushes outta the men's washroom. "Joey, what's-"
"Take a look at Seto for me."
Yuugi frowns. "What's wrong with Kaiba?"
"I... Just look at him and tell me if there's anything wrong, okay? I've... got a feeling."
Yuugi takes one look at me and runs to Seto's room. A woman gets in the way. "Excuse me, young man, but are you trying to see Seto Kaiba?"
"Um, yes. Can I?"
"Are you family?"
"Well, no, but-"
"I'm sorry," she says kindly, "but only his family is allowed to see him right now. Maybe you can come back tomorrow."
"GET OUTTA MY WAY!" I yell.
Yuugi thinks fast. "I mean... yes, I am family! I just forgot."
He forgot?
"You forgot." She frowns. "What's your name?"
"...Mokuba." Well, I guess if you change his hair, give him coloured contacts, squint...
"You don't look much like Mokuba," she says.
Yuugi swallows. "Well, I dyed my hair and went shopping with Yuugi. Please let me see him!" 'Mokuba' begs, cranking the 'cute' way up. He's not a little kid anymore, so how does he do that? Does he practice in the mirror or something?
The woman stares at him, melts, and smiles. "Alright... Mokuba. Don't stay in there too long, okay? You already saw him once today. We even talked for a little while afterwards, remember?"
"...Oh."
She winks and walks away.
We rush into the room.
Yuugi blinks. "He looks okay to me, Joey. I mean, aside from the obvious."
"It's not his body I'm worried about." But maybe I was just freakin' out for no reason. If Yuugi thinks there's nothing wrong with him...
He takes a closer look at Seto. Frowns. "Wait. Now that you mention it..."
The Puzzle flashes and Yami Yuugi takes over. "...His soul is not where it should be."
Damn. I was right. "Don't tell me it's..."
Yami concentrates, does something, and shakes his head. "No, it's still around somewhere, simply not in his body."
Okay, that's not great, but missing is better than 'poof'. "But he was still with me when we were fightin' Bakura!"
He thinks. "The battle must have weakened him spiritually as well as physically. Kaiba lost his grip on his own body and... ended up elsewhere."
"Where?"
"I don't know."
Seto, where the hell are you? He could be anywhere. How're we supposed to find...?
I'm bein' an idiot.
I close my eyes and try to feel him out. It works the same way it did in the soul room thing. I turn around until I'm pointing the right way. Bingo. I open my eyes.
Yami Yuugi.
No. Yami Yuugi's pocket. I point at it.
Yami pulls the Red Eyes Black Dragon outta his pocket and shows it to me. Yeah, Seto's in there.
"Yami, can ya get him outta there?"
"I could try, but I might destroy the card in the process. It's too dangerous." He looks at me. "You'll have to go in and find him yourself."
In a maze full of moving stairs. Just terrific. Maybe he can get out himself. Or maybe he's totally lost in there. Or hurt. I don't really have a choice.
How hard can it be to find him? I've got a built-in Kaiba radar.
I touch the card and get sucked right in.
